I am Nick's dad. Around 1980 a close friend of mine worked for the good Rev. Falwell. Some people had blown up his powerful radio transmission tower located across the border in Mexico; it was so powerful it violated FCC rules, hence the Mexico location. Rev. Falwell started a fund raising drive to replace the transmission tower. Writing "copy" for the drive was my friend's responsibility; and in no time Falwell had collected more than enough to replace the tower; but Falwell kept the drive alive, lying that more funds were needed. He stopped it when enough funds to cover three new transmission towers were raised.

My friend told Falwell when funds were there to replace the one transmission tower but Falwell lied on the air saying that more funds were needed and my friend quit after a short time due to Falwell's lying on the air.
